Biography

Li Qiang, Ph.D., is based at the Beijing Institute of Radiation Medicine (China) specializing in Pathology and Pathophysiology. He was mentored by Researcher Xiao Xiaohe for his master's and Academician Wu Zuze for his doctorate. His primary research interests include the immunopharmacology and toxicology of traditional Chinese medicine, stem cells and regenerative medicine, and inflammatory liver disease. He serves on the editorial boards of Innovation, Traditional Medicine Research, and Future Integrative Medicine, and reviews for the journals iScience and Future Integrative Medicine.

He has participated in several significant projects including one Innovation Team and Talents Cultivation Program of the National Administration of Traditional Chinese Medicine, one Beijing Natural Science Foundation Youth Project, one Basic Strengthening Plan Project (Major Basic Research), and four Student Research Training (SRT) Programs. As the first author (including co-first author), he has published five SCI papers with an impact factor greater than 5 in internationally renowned journals such as EMBO Reports (cited 43 times from February 2022 to May 2024) and Phytotherapy Research (including one paper under review). He has also authored two Chinese Core (CSCD) papers and contributed to one medical monograph. Additionally, he has been granted and has applied for six national patents.
